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Marseille to Les Invalides is to bus which costs €26 - €85 and takes 11h 18m.
The fastest way to get from Marseille to Les Invalides is to fly which takes 3h 43m and costs €90 - €390.
No, there is no direct bus from Marseille station to Les Invalides. However, there are services departing from Marseille - Saint-Charles Bus Station and arriving at Invalides via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ine). The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 33m.
The distance between Marseille and Les Invalides is 754 km. The road distance is 772 km.
The best way to get from Marseille to Les Invalides without a car is to train which takes 4h 17m and costs €29 - €180.
It takes approximately 4h 17m to get from Marseille to Les Invalides, including transfers.
Marseille to Les Invalides b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Marseille - Saint-Charles Bus Station.
The best way to get from Marseille to Les Invalides is to train which takes 4h 17m and costs €29 - €180. Alternatively, you can bus via Paris - Bercy-Seine Bus Station, which costs €25 - €95 and takes 10h 33m, you could also fly, which costs €90 - €390 and takes 3h 43m.
Marseille to Les Invalides b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, arrive at Paris - Bercy-Seine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Marseille to Les Invalides is 772 km. It takes approximately 7h 10m to drive from Marseille to Les Invalides.
What companies run services between Marseille, France and Les Invalides, France?
TGV inOui operates a train from Marseille St Charles to Paris Gare De Lyon every 4 hours. Tickets cost €40–150 and the journey takes 3h 20m.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Marseille - Saint-Charles Bus Station to Paris - Bercy-Seine Bus Station twice daily. Tickets cost €23–90 and the journey takes 9h 30m.
